We study charged particle production in proton--proton collisions at 7 TeV. We use the direction of the charged particle with the largest transverse momentum in each event to define three regions of $\eta$--$\phi$ space: toward, away, and transverse. The average number and the average scalar pT sum of charged particles in the transverse region are sensitive to the modeling of the underlying event. The transverse region is divided into a MAX and MIN transverse region, which helps separate the hard component (initial and final-state radiation) from the beam--beam remnant and multiple parton interaction components of the scattering.
